><h2>What is chatter and what causes it?<\/h2>\n<p>Chatter is a type of defect that can seriously affect the functionality, efficacy, and longevity of machine parts.\u00a0Chatter waves (lobes) are typically created by vibrations between a machining tool (such as a CNC, grinder, mill, or drill) and a part during manufacture or finishing.<\/p>\n<p>Chatter is often found on the inside diameter (ID) or the outside diameter (OD) of cylindrical or conical parts.<\/p>\n<div class=\"mceTemp\"><\/div>\n<\/div><\/section><\/div>\n\n<style type=\"text\/css\" data-created_by=\"avia_inline_auto\" ><h2>When is chatter an issue?<\/h2>\n<p>Chatter on parts can cause major problems during part their deployment. For example,<\/p>\n<ul>\n<li><strong>Chatter on rotating parts <\/strong>&#8211;\u00a0such as on the ID of automatic transmission clutch shafts or on the OD of threaded steering shafts &#8211; creates noise and causes premature damage to bearings, often resulting in failure and recalls<\/li>\n<li><strong>Chatter on sealing surfaces<\/strong> affects the quality of the seal, causing leakage, and undesirable lowering of\u00a0 air or liquid pressure<\/li>\n<\/ul>\n<\/div><\/section><\/div>\n\n<style type=\"text\/css\" data-created_by=\"avia_inline_auto\" id=\"style-css-av-1plv818-675d394dd481293a68ab62cd3038cdc0\">\n.flex_column.av-1plv818-675d394dd481293a68ab62cd3038cdc0{\nborder-radius:0px 0px 0px 0px;\npadding:0px 0px 0px 0px;\n}\n<\/style>\n<div  class='flex_column av-1plv818-675d394dd481293a68ab62cd3038cdc0 av_one_half  avia-builder-el-13  el_after_av_one_half  el_before_av_one_half  flex_column_div av-zero-column-padding  '     ><section  class='av_textblock_section av-1m2vgp8-1e806ca687c36e56a4811ac11e0763b5 '   itemscope=\"itemscope\" itemtype=\"https:\/\/schema.org\/CreativeWork\" ><div class='avia_textblock'  itemprop=\"text\" ><div id=\"attachment_10784\" style=\"width: 810px\" class=\"wp-caption alignnone\"><a href=\"https:\/\/www.novacam.com\/wp-content\/uploads\/Automotive-shaft-ID-chatter-graphs-horizontal-1.jpg\"><img loading=\"lazy\" decoding=\"async\" aria-describedby=\"caption-attachment-10784\" class=\"wp-image-10784 size-full\" src=\"https:\/\/www.novacam.com\/wp-content\/uploads\/Automotive-shaft-ID-chatter-graphs-horizontal-1.jpg\" alt=\"Graphs of chatter on the inside diameter (ID) of several hollow automotive shafts.\" width=\"800\" height=\"395\" srcset=\"https:\/\/www.novacam.com\/wp-content\/uploads\/Automotive-shaft-ID-chatter-graphs-horizontal-1.jpg 800w, https:\/\/www.novacam.com\/wp-content\/uploads\/Automotive-shaft-ID-chatter-graphs-horizontal-1-140x69.jpg 140w, https:\/\/www.novacam.com\/wp-content\/uploads\/Automotive-shaft-ID-chatter-graphs-horizontal-1-300x148.jpg 300w, https:\/\/www.novacam.com\/wp-content\/uploads\/Automotive-shaft-ID-chatter-graphs-horizontal-1-768x379.jpg 768w, https:\/\/www.novacam.com\/wp-content\/uploads\/Automotive-shaft-ID-chatter-graphs-horizontal-1-705x348.jpg 705w, https:\/\/www.novacam.com\/wp-content\/uploads\/Automotive-shaft-ID-chatter-graphs-horizontal-1-450x222.jpg 450w\" sizes=\"auto, (max-width: 800px) 100vw, 800px\" \/><\/a><p id=\"caption-attachment-10784\" class=\"wp-caption-text\">Graphs of chatter on the inside diameter (ID) of several hollow automotive shafts.<\/p><\/div>\n<div class=\"mceTemp\"><\/div>\n<\/div><\/section><\/div>\n\n<style type=\"text\/css\" data-created_by=\"avia_inline_auto\" id=\"style-css-av-1plv818-a0725158f91dde59ced8ee39a9cf6019\">\n.flex_column.av-1plv818-a0725158f91dde59ced8ee39a9cf6019{\nborder-radius:0px 0px 0px 0px;\npadding:0px 0px 0px 0px;\n}\n<\/style>\n<div  class='flex_column av-1plv818-a0725158f91dde59ced8ee39a9cf6019 av_one_half  avia-builder-el-15  el_after_av_one_half  el_before_av_one_half  first flex_column_div av-zero-column-padding  column-top-margin'     ><section  class='av_textblock_section av-1m2vgp8-41564403ce225f234c20954ea213d474 '   itemscope=\"itemscope\" itemtype=\"https:\/\/schema.org\/CreativeWork\" ><div class='avia_textblock'  itemprop=\"text\" ><h2>How can chatter be measured?<\/h2>\n<p>To control chatter, manufacturers must first be able measure it. the tip of a fuel injector nozzle needle (see photo and diagram).<\/p>\n<p>During engine function, when the nozzle needle is pushed to its deepest position within the nozzle, its tip must form a seal with the nozzle seat in order to ensure adequate pressure on\u00a0the fuel towards the nozzle spray holes. The needle geometry and surface finish are therefore crucial to the injector efficiency.<\/p>\n<p>On the measured specimen, chatter marks were detected on both on the cylindrical section and on the conical section of the needle tip.\u00a0 The conical section is more crucial in this case.<\/p>\n<\/div><\/section><\/div>\n\n<style type=\"text\/css\" data-created_by=\"avia_inline_auto\"
